Exactly What Is A Lime Stone Block

A sedimentary rock that has many important uses, limestone occurs naturally in the earth and is found in many parts of the world. Limestone has a significant fossil content, and scientists have studied fossils embedded in limestone to increase their knowledge of the planet's history. Limestone block comes from cutting large pieces of limestone into commercially usable form.
